Glossary of Terms

Terminology that will be referred to throughout these docs

Multichain

Blanket term for apps or concepts that span multiple blockchains.

Omnichain

As if all blockchains or layers were connected into a single chain. Allspark is an 'omnichain' solution, since it is chain-agnostic and allows interoperability between all connected chains.

Cross-Chain

Blanket term for anything that is transacting data or value between different blockchains.

Omniliquidity

Omniliquidity refers to the aggregation of asset liquidity in all chains based on Allspark protocol.

Omnichain messaging

Messaging value and/or data between chains seamlessly (via Allspark).

Revert

During a cross-chain transaction, the case that a destination transaction fails (insufficient funds sent, unforeseen changes on the destination, etc.) Allspark protocol is capable of reverting the transaction and returning funds to the sender on the source chain.
